    Energy efficiency

    Bio-ethanol fireplaces release only water vapour and odorless gasses unlike traditional fireplaces, which require a chimney, they can also generate carbon monoxide and pollution. They are therefore safer to use indoors and are a green alternative to other fire options.

    In general bio-ethanol fireplaces tend to be cheaper to operate than traditional ones. They are also more energy efficient, using up less energy and producing less heat.     Safety

    Bioethanol fireplaces are a secure and environmentally friendly alternative to traditional gas or wood fires. They create real flames, but they burn cleanly with no smoke or particles, and emit only water vapour and a tiny amount of carbon dioxide. This is the same CO2 that is utilized by the plants to make the fuel, and causes less harm to the environment.

    It is essential to adhere to all safety and use instructions that are provided by the manufacturer when using a bio-fireplace. You should never add fuel to a fire that is already burning until it is completely out of flame. This is because the bioethanol can splash or spill, and it could cause an explosion that could set flammable objects nearby alight.

    Keep children and other materials that are flammable away from the flame as a slight wind could cause the fuel to catch on the flame. Store the fuel in an area that is safe and out of the reach of pets or children. If you have any questions or concerns, you should contact the manufacturer.
